About Blue Gem (#300497)
The hexadecimal color #300497, also known as Blue Gem, is a deep, saturated shade of blue-purple. It belongs to the blue color family, exhibiting a strong presence of blue with subtle undertones of purple. In the RGB color model, #300497 is composed of 18.82% red, 1.57% green, and 59.22% blue. This combination results in a color that evokes feelings of sophistication, mystery, and depth. It is often associated with creativity, intuition, and the subconscious mind. Due to its high saturation and low brightness, #300497 can be visually striking but requires careful consideration when used in design to ensure readability and accessibility.
The color #300497, a deep, saturated blue-purple, presents several accessibility considerations for web design. Its low luminance value (relative darkness) means it requires careful pairing with contrasting colors to ensure sufficient readability. As a background color, it should ideally be paired with white or very light yellow text. Using it for text directly should be avoided unless on a very light background, as the low contrast could be difficult for users with visual impairments. Following WCAG guidelines, a contrast ratio of at least 4.5:1 is recommended for standard text and 3:1 for large text. Tools are available to check the contrast ratio between #300497 and other colors to ensure compliance. The color might not be ideal for conveying crucial information, as it requires careful consideration to ensure it meets accessibility standards.

Applications
Luxury Web Design
In web design, #300497 can be used for creating a sense of luxury and sophistication. It's particularly suitable for websites related to high-end products, such as jewelry, cosmetics, or exclusive services. When used as a background for a call-to-action button with white text, it attracts attention while maintaining an elegant look. In infographics, it can represent data related to technology or innovation, adding a touch of modernity and professionalism. The color also works well in website footers or headers, providing a visual anchor and complementing lighter content areas.
